Andy Burnham: What to expect from the next prime minister?

from Institute for Government · host Institute for Government

Andy Burnham will surely become prime minister in a matter of weeks. But what kind of government would he lead and how can he prepare for the biggest job in British politics? As Burnham sets out his policy priorities, and with much speculation about the key appointments he will make to his top team, this webinar brought together leading IfG experts to explore the challenges awaiting the next prime minister – and the skills and he experience he will need for job. How can Burnham best use the time available to prepare for succeeding Keir Starmer as prime minister? What are the decisions that need to be taken before a transition of power? What do we know so far about the choices he could make on personnel and policies? And how will Burnham’s experiences of Mayor of Greater Manchester equip him for the job of prime minister? Sam Freedman, Senior Fellow at the Institute for Government Dr Catherine Haddon, Senior Fellow at the Institute for Government Akash Paun, Programme Director at the Institute for Government This event was chaired by Dr Hannah White, CEO of the Institute for Government.
